Pre-Installation Planning: The Four Critical Steps

Step 1: Structural Assessment – Building the Foundation for Success

Einbau eines HVLS-Lüfters?starts with one question: Can your building handle it?

Deckenh?he?matters first.?HVLS-Ventilatoren?need?12 feet minimum?clearance. Most?industrielle Deckenventilatoren?work best at?16 to 30 feet?high. Higher ceilings mean better?airflow patterns.

Mounting systems?come in three types:

  • Steel beam mounting– Direct attachment to?I-beams
  • Concrete pier mounting– Anchor bolts into concrete
  • Truss mounting–?Aircraft cable?suspension from roof trusses

Jede?HVLS-Ventilator?weighs?200 to 400 pounds. Add?dynamic forces?from rotation. Your structure must handle?3 times?the static weight.

Load-bearing verification?isn’t optional. A?structural engineer?must sign off.?Seismic zones?need extra bracing.?Building codes?vary by location.

Step 2: Safety and Compliance – Following the Rules That Save Lives

NFPA 13?sets the law for?sprinkler systems.?HVLS fan blades?must stay?36 inches below?any?sprinkler head. No exceptions.

OSHA?demands safe?maintenance access.?Service platforms?oder?lifts?must reach all?fan components.?Electrical disconnects?go within sight of each fan.

Electrical codes?specify?three-phase power?for most?kommerzielle HVLS-Ventilatoren.?Variable frequency drives (VFDs)?need dedicated circuits.?Grounding?follows?NEC standards.

UL-Zertifizierung?ensures?motor safety.?CE compliance?matters for international installations. Always check?local building codes.

Step 3: Placement Strategy – The Science of Airflow

Fan spacing?follows proven ratios. One?HVLS-Ventilator?covers?3 to 4 times?its diameter on the floor. A?20-foot fan?effectively cools?60 to 80 feet?of floor space.

Airflow patterns?create the real magic.?HVLS-Technologie?pushes air down and out in a?column. Air spreads across the floor then rises at walls. This creates?natural circulation.

Collision zones?kill efficiency. Map all?overhead cranes,?conveyors, Und?equipment.?Blade clearance?needs?7 feet minimum?from any obstacle.

Door placement?affects?air exchange rates. Position fans to push air toward?loading docks?Und?ventilation openings. Work with existing?HLK-Systeme, not against them.

HVLS-Ventilatoren für Lagerhallen?applications show the best results with?strategic placement?near?high-activity zones.

Step 4: Performance Goals – Measuring Success Before You Start

Target air velocity?depends on use.?Lagerh?user?need?2 to 3 mph?for comfort.?Fertigungsbereiche?may want?4 to 6 mph?for cooling.?Landwirtschaftliche Geb?ude?focus on?air exchange.

Destratifizierung?breaks up?temperature layers. Hot air rises and gets trapped near ceilings.?HVLS-Ventilatoren?mix air and create?uniform temperatures?throughout the space.

Energy savings calculations?prove?ROI. Studies show?20 to 30% HVAC energy reduction?with proper?HVLS installation.?Payback periods?range from?12 to 18 months.

Installation Process: Step-by-Step Precision

Mounting System Setup – The Backbone of Performance

Rigging protocols?keep workers safe during?ceiling installation.?Heavy-duty lifts?position fans precisely.?Torque specifications?ensure secure mounting.

Downrod length?affects?airflow optimization. Longer rods move fans further from ceilings. This improves?Luftzirkulation?but requires more?structural support.

Vibration dampeners?prevent?structural fatigue.?Rubber isolators?absorb?motor vibrations.?Flexible couplings?protect?electrical connections.

Electrical Wiring – Powering Peak Performance

Dedicated circuits?prevent?voltage drops.?HVLS motors?draw?high starting currents.?Circuit breakers?must handle?motor surge.

Variable frequency drives?Angebot?speed control.?VFDs?reduzieren?Stromverbrauch?at lower speeds. They also provide?soft starts?that reduce?mechanical stress.

Conduit systems?protect wiring from?Industrieumgebungen.?EMT conduit?works for most applications.?Rigid steel conduit?handles harsh conditions.

Alignment and Balancing – Eliminating Vibration

Laser-leveling?ensures perfect?fan alignment. Sogar?small angles?cause?wobbling.?Precision mounting?prevents?bearing wear.

Dynamic balancing?happens after installation.?Vibration sensors?detect?imbalances.?Weight adjustments?auf?blade tips?fix problems.

Testing procedures?verify?smooth operation. Run fans at?full speed?für?2 hours minimum. Monitor for?unusual noises?oder?vibrations.

Control System Integration – Smart Operation

Wall controllers?provide basic?speed control.?Digital displays?show?operating status.?Emergency stops?sicherstellen?worker safety.

Building automation systems?offer advanced control.?Temperature sensors?automatically adjust?Lüfterdrehzahlen.?Anwesenheitssensoren?turn fans on when needed.

Critical Safety and Compliance Verification

Fire Protection Systems

Re-verify sprinkler clearance?after?final installation.?Building inspectors?check?36-inch minimums?strictly.?Violations?stop?occupancy permits.

Fire alarm systems?may need?updates.?Fan motors?shouldn’t interfere with?smoke detection.?Emergency procedures?must account for?spinning blades.

Safety Clearances

Blade tip clearance?protects people and equipment.?7 feet minimum?aus?walking surfaces.?10 Fu??aus?work platforms?provides extra safety.

Maintenance clearances?sicherstellen?service access.?Filter changes,?Schmierung, Und?inspections?need adequate space. Plan for?equipment removal?during?major repairs.

Load Testing and Certification

Seismic zones?require?special testing.?Shake tables?simulate?earthquake forces.?Mounting systems?must meet?local seismic codes.

Certification documents?prove?code compliance. Keep?structural calculations,?electrical permits, Und?inspection reports.?Insurance companies?often require these.

Avoiding Costly Installation Mistakes

Common Planning Errors

? Underestimating ceiling obstructions?costs time and money.?Ductwork,?lighting,?sprinklers, Und?cable trays?complicate placement. Survey everything before?final design.

? Incorrect spacing?creates?dead air zones. Too few fans leave?Hotspots. Too many fans waste?Energie?and create?Turbulenz.

? Ignoring maintenance access?causes?long-term problems.?Service technicians?need safe, easy access to?motors,?kontrolliert, Und?Klingen.

Technical Installation Errors

? Skipping vibration testing?leads to?structural damage.?Unbalanced fans?destroy?Lager?and crack?mounting points. Always?test thoroughly.

? Inadequate electrical sizing?causes?performance problems.?Voltage drops?reduzieren?motor efficiency.?Undersized circuits?trip?breakers?constantly.

? Poor alignment?creates?L?rm?Und?wear.?Crooked installations?stress?components. Use?precision tools?für?Montage.

Post-Installation Maintenance Protocols

Regular Inspection Schedules

Monthly checks?prevent?major problems:

  • Visual blade inspectionfür?cracks?oder?damage
  • Mounting bolttorque verification
  • Electrical connectiontightness check
  • Vibration monitoringfür?changes

Quarterly maintenance?includes:

  • Motor lubrication(if required)
  • Control systemcalibration
  • Performance measurementbaseline

Cleaning Procedures

Dust accumulation?reduces?efficiency.?Blade cleaning?restores?optimal airflow. Use?mild detergent?Und?soft brushes.

Industrial environments?need?frequent cleaning.?Manufacturing dust,?agricultural particles, Und?warehouse debris?coat?Lüfterflügel?schnell.

Performance Monitoring

Energy meters?track?Stromverbrauch.?Baseline measurements?show?efficiency changes.?Increasing power use?indicates?maintenance needs.

Temperature logging?proves?continued performance.?Hot spots?returning suggests?fan problems?oder?changed airflow patterns.
